U.S. President Trump has announced a comprehensive embargo on Venezuelan oil tankers, implementing strict restrictions on both imports and exports. The directive marks a significant escalation in sanctions policy and could have ripple effects across global energy markets. Such geopolitical moves typically influence commodity prices, inflation expectations, and broader macroeconomic conditions—all factors closely monitored by crypto market participants seeking to understand asset correlation patterns and market direction.
